Near the very top of your preparing for university checklist should be organizing your accommodation. After all, pretty much every university has a variety of different accommodation alternatives, all with varying luxuries, sizes and rates. This is why going to open days is excellent idea; open days enable students to explore the different accommodations and determine which one they can imagine themselves residing in the most. Once your accommodation application has actually been authorized, it provides you a better concept of what equipment is featured, which makes you much better informed when it concerns getting things for university.

When you live at home, there is a high probability that your parents are inclined to do the majority of the cooking, cleaning and laundry washing. Nonetheless, when you attend university, all these basic tasks become your responsibility. Therefore, to make this change as smooth as feasible, one of the very best university tips for first years is to do a crash-course in all of these household jobs, like learning just how to cook a couple of easy dinners.

Whilst it is certainly vital to unwind, it is still an excellent suggestion to prepare yourself for the academic aspect of university. After all, the jump from secondary school learning to university education can be substantial, as individuals like Vladimir Stolyarenko would validate. This is since university focuses on independent learning and advancement; students are entirely in charge of their own education. It can be a different culture for students at the start, which is why learning how to prepare for university academically is useful. For instance, one of the best tips for starting university is to spend time researching the course curriculum for the year ahead. Typically, the syllabus will often include a list of topics and recommended readings throughout the term; pupils can get a running start on their learning by doing some of their very own reading in advance. If they have any kind of concerns, they might even have the ability to get in contact with a few of their teachers for that particular module.
